    I did do a thorough acid etching and a very thorough rinse after. These were stubborn spots where oil had been dripping or sitting for a very long time. The acid will rough up the concrete surface for better adhesion, but it won't lift oil out of the concrete. You can see the etched area where the water is soaking right in.
